代码改变世界

随笔分类 -  汇编

[网络整理]DEBUG命令使用解析七

2009-03-16 21:19 by 马伟, 507 阅读, 收藏,
摘要: Debug:XD(释放扩展内存)   释放指向扩展内存的句柄。   要使用扩展内存,必须安装符合 4.0 版的 Lotus/Intel/Microsoft 扩展内存规范 (LIM EMS) 的扩展内存设备驱动程序。 阅读全文

[网络整理]DEBUG命令使用解析六

2009-03-16 21:18 by 马伟, 566 阅读, 收藏,
摘要: Debug:U(反汇编)   反汇编字节并显示相应的原语句,其中包括地址和字节值。反汇编代码看起来象已汇编文件的列表。   u [range]   参数   无   如果在没有参数的情况下使用,则 u 命令分解 20h 字节(默认值),从前面 u 命令所显示地址后的第一个地址开始。 阅读全文

[网络整理]DEBUG命令使用解析五

2009-03-16 21:17 by 马伟, 553 阅读, 收藏,
摘要: Debug:Q(退出)   停止 Debug 会话,不保存当前测试的文件。   当您键入 q 以后,控制返回到 Windows 2000 的命令提示符。   q   参数   该命令不带参数。   有关保存文件的信息,请单击“相关主题”列表中的 Debug W(写入)。   ++++ 阅读全文

[网络整理]DEBUG命令使用解析四

2009-03-16 21:14 by 马伟, 544 阅读, 收藏,
摘要: Debug:M(移动)   将一个内存块中的内容复制到另一个内存块中。   m range address   参数   range   指定要复制内容的内存区域的起始和结束地址,或起始地址和长度。   address   指定要将 range 内容复制到该位置的起始地址。   ++ 阅读全文

[网络整理]DEBUG命令使用解析三

2009-03-16 21:11 by 马伟, 988 阅读, 收藏,
摘要: Debug:G(转向)   运行当前在内存中的程序。   g [=address] [breakpoints]   参数   =address   指定当前在内存中要开始执行的程序地址。如果不指定 address,Windows 2000 将从 CS:IP 寄存器中的当前地址开始执行程序。 阅读全文

[网络整理]DEBUG命令使用解析二

2009-03-16 21:10 by 马伟, 570 阅读, 收藏,
摘要: Debug:C(比较)   比较内存的两个部分。   c range address   参数   range   指定要比较的内存第一个区域的起始和结束地址,或起始地址和长度。有关有效的 range 值的信息,请单击“相关主题”列表中的“Debug 说明”。 阅读全文

[网络整理]DEBUG命令使用解析一

2009-03-16 21:08 by 马伟, 653 阅读, 收藏,
摘要: 启动 Debug,它是可用于测试和调试 MS-DOS 可执行文件的程序。 Debug [[drive:][path] filename [parameters]] 阅读全文